TULSA, Okla. (KTUL) — Tulsa’s Gathering Place, in partnership with the Scott Carter Foundation, invites the Tulsa community to see a nearly 300-piece collection of autographed sports memorabilia.

You can find autographed jerseys, balls, bats, and boxing gloves, from sports legends young and old like Kobe Bryant, Michael Jordan, Baker Mayfield, Wayne Gretzky, Bryce Harper and so many more.

All these items were collected by a young Tulsa boy, Scott Carter. The collection is now showcased across the country to help fulfill a dream he couldn’t carry out in his lifetime.

Tragically, Scott was only 13 when he lost his battle with bone cancer, but his legacy will likely outlive us all.
